How to prepare for a job interview at Sulzer

Know Your Quality Standards

Make sure you brush up on the latest QA/QC standards relevant to the engineering and energy sectors. Being able to discuss specific methodologies or frameworks will show that you're not just familiar with the basics, but that you’re genuinely invested in quality management.

Showcase Continuous Improvement Examples

Prepare concrete examples of how you've driven continuous improvement in previous roles.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ers, making it easy for the interviewer to see the impact of your contributions.

Understand Sulzer's Values

Research Sulzer’s mission and values before the interview. Tailor your responses to reflect how your personal values align with theirs, especially regarding quality and innovation. This will demonstrate that you’re a good cultural fit for the team.

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are thoughtful questions about the role and the company’s approach to quality management. This not only shows your interest in the position but also gives you a chance to assess if Sulzer is the right fit for you. Think about asking about their current QA/QC challenges or future projects.
